Linear Model
A linear model is a mathematical model that approximates the relationship between a dependent variable and one or more independent variables using a linear equation.
Scatterplot
A statistical graph type that illustrates the association between two variables by displaying data values for a dataset.
Regression Analysis
A technique in statistics for investigating how a dependent variable is related to one or more independent variables.
Slope
The measure of steepness or incline, often represented as a ratio between rise over run in a linear equation.
